Brief summary

The purpose of this study is to investigate the analgesic efficacy of an ultrasound-guided inguinal field block (block of the genitofemoral, iliohypogastric and ilioinguinal nerve).

Detailed description

Inguinal hernia repair accounts for 10-15% of all operations in general surgery. Moderate to severe pain can occur at the first day after inguinal hernia repair in 25% of patients at rest and in 60% during activity. On day 6 after the operation the incidence can be as high as 11% at rest and 33% during activity. Ultrasound imaging for regional anesthesia techniques have improved the success and safety rate of nerve blocks. We hypothesized that a procedure consisting of an ultrasound-guided inguinal field block (genitofemoral, iliohypogastric and ilioinguinal nerve block and incision line infiltration) could effectively control postoperative pain compared to selective unilateral subarachnoid anesthesia.

Interventions

OTHERTriple inguinal nerve block.

Ultrasound-guided genitofemoral, iliohypogastric and ilioinguinal nerve block with ropivacaine 5 mg/ml, 150 mg.

OTHERUnilateral subarachnoid anesthesia

Subarachnoid anesthesia with hyperbaric bupivacaine 10 mg/ml, 12 mg, homolateral to inguinal hernia.

Design outcomes

Primary

MeasureTime frameDescription
Pain Intensity.Up to 24 hours.Postoperative pain will be assessed by numeric ranking scale (numeric ranking scale NRS 0 to 10 points) at rest (static numeric ranking scale NRS) and during activity (dynamic numeric ranking scale NRS).

Secondary

MeasureTime frameDescription
Conversion to general anesthesia.During surgery, up to 2 hoursPatients will receive remifentanil adjusted to maintain spontaneous breathing and conscious sedation with a Ramsay score = 2 during surgery if modest pain (numeric ranking scale NRS \> 4 and agitation) is sustained. If remifentanil is not sufficient for restoring patient comfort, the block will be considered failed and the patient will be given general anesthesia with propofol and a Proseal Laryngeal Mask.
mPADSS (Post-Anesthesia Discharge Scoring System)Up to 24 hoursAssessed at every evaluation time postoperatively. The modified Post-Anesthesia Discharge Scoring System (mPADSS) includes stable heart and respiratory rates, absence of excessive nausea and pain, no bleeding from the surgical site, and ability to walk without support.
